Crystallization Conditions
crystal IDmethodpHtemperaturedetails
1VAPOR DIFFUSION, SITTING DROP7.5291.15MtGlnK2 apo was crystallized at a concentration of 30 mg/ml in 25 mM Tris/HCl pH 7.6, 10% glycerol, 2mM dithiothreitol and 500 mM NaCl on a 96-Well MRC 2-Drop Crystallization Plates in polystyrene (SWISSCI). Drop of 0.6 ul of protein was mixed with 0.6 ul of the crystallization solution. The reservoir contained 90 ul of the following crystallization solution 35 % w/v Pentaerythritol ethoxylate (15/4 EO/OH) and 100 mM HEPES pH 7.5.
